Harrogate CAB takes a big step towards it’s new home

Harrogate CAB in the Advertiser CAB have now completed on the purchase of our new building. The building is shortly to be demolished and a new purpose designed property built.

Volunteering Oscars 2011

Volunteering Oscars 2011 Pat Shore, Chair of Harrogate Citizens Advice Bureau was awarded the highly coveted award at the recent Harrogate and District volunteering oscars.

Pat was presented with a gold oscar statue and a “highly commended” trustee of the year framed certificate.

As usual Pat commented that “the award is for all the work that the trustees, staff and volunteers put in at Harrogate CAB”

Harrogate CAB nominated for Social Policy Oscars

We are happy to announce that the Harrogate CAB has been shortlisted for the 2011 Social Policy Oscars.

Our nomination is within the Best report or publication category for our work on the cost of school uniforms and school trips. – The report was written by Kaz Mills from our bureau.

The winners will be announced at 9pm on Wednesday 14 September at the annual conference in York.
